What Are Media APIs?

Media APIs are interfaces provided by streaming platforms to allow third-party apps or services to programmatically interact with their data, including content catalogs, user preferences, playback controls, and subscription management. These APIs facilitate content syndication and integration, enabling developers to create rich, interactive experiences.

While Netflix doesn’t expose as open an API as some smaller platforms, many streaming services offer developer-friendly APIs. Spotify, YouTube, and Roku have public APIs that allow content searches, playback control, and queueing media programmatically. Understanding each platform’s API scope and limits is critical as you design your integration strategy.

2. Navigating Netflix API Integration: Opportunities and Constraints

Netflix's API Environment and Developer Access

Unlike some other streaming services, Netflix offers limited public API access primarily focused on device integration and Netflix partner ecosystems. Direct access to broad catalog data or deep user interaction is restricted. Developers often work around these constraints via third-party API wrappers or working within official partner programs.

Authentication and Authorization Strategies

Streaming APIs commonly require OAuth 2.0 or token-based authentication to secure user data access. Developers need to carefully implement robust token refresh mechanisms, error handling, and rate limit monitoring to maintain reliability and compliance.

Handling Rate Limits and Network Reliability

Developers must architect integrations with exponential backoff strategies and caching to handle server delays and rate limits. Efficient caching reduces API calls while serving freshly validated data from syndication feeds accelerates user interactions without hammering endpoints.

Streaming Platform API Access Type Authentication Key Features Typical Use Cases
Netflix Restricted/Partner program OAuth 2.0 (limited) Playback control, metadata (partner-only) Device integration, catalog metadata aggregation
Spotify Public REST API OAuth 2.0 Search, playback, user playlists Music apps, social sharing, analytics
YouTube Public REST API API Key / OAuth Video search, upload, analytics Video streaming apps, CMS integration
Roku Developer SDK & APIs Token-based Channel publishing, playback control Device apps, smart TV integrations
